1. Introduction

T8424 is a Trusted TMR 120 VAC Digital Input Module for the Trusted T8000 Safety Instrumented System (SIS) by ICS Triplex / Rockwell Automation
It provides 40 channels of 120 VAC digital input with Triple Modular Redundancy (TMR) and per‑channel 1oo2D voting, certified for IEC 61508 SIL 3 / SIL 4 safety applications。
  • Purpose: Monitor discrete 120 VAC field devices (switches, contactors, relay contacts)

  • Architecture: TMR (3‑2‑0) + 1oo2D per‑channel voting

  • Safety: IEC 61508 SIL 3 / SIL 4 certified

  • Coating: Standard version (non‑coated); T8424C = acrylic conformal coated

  • Temp Range: 0 °C to +60 °C (T8424C: –40 °C to +70 °C)

  • Channels: 40 × 120 VAC digital inputs

  • Isolation: 2500 V DC optical (channel–channel, channel–system)

  • SOE: 1 ms resolution sequence‑of‑events logging

  • Hot‑Swap: Yes (online replacement)


2. Product Overview

The T8424 is a compact, 56 mm wide T8000 chassis module designed for 120 VAC field input monitoring in standard industrial environments
  • 40 × 120 VAC digital input channels (sink/source configurable)

  • Fully triplicated (TMR) input processing (three independent measurement lanes)

  • Sigma‑delta ADCs for high‑precision voltage sampling

  • Per‑channel 1oo2D voting for fault detection

  • Optical isolation (2500 V DC) between field and backplane

  • Onboard SOE (1 ms) for event time‑stamping

  • Independent line monitoring (open/short circuit) per channel

  • Front‑panel LEDs for channel status and module health

It mounts in T8100 / T8400 Trusted Controller Chassis and communicates via the Trusted Backplane Bus (TBB)

3. Specifications

3.1 Mechanical

  • Form Factor: T8000 chassis module, 56 mm wide, 6U

  • Dimensions (H×W×D): 255 mm × 56 mm × 210 mm

  • Weight: 1.3 kg (2.87 lbs)

  • Mounting: T8100 / T8400 chassis slots 1–16

  • Connectors: Front‑panel terminal blocks (TB1–TB5, 8 channels each)

  • PCB Protection: Standard (non‑coated); T8424C = acrylic conformal coating

3.2 Electrical

  • System Supply: 20–32 V DC (nominal 24 V DC)

  • Power Consumption: ≤ 5 W

  • Input Channels: 40 × 120 VAC digital inputs

  • Input Voltage Thresholds:

    • Logic 1: 90–150 V AC

    • Logic 0: <30 V AC

  • Input Current: ~4 mA per channel (at 120 V AC)

  • Input Type: Sink (NPN) / Source (PNP) configurable

  • Isolation: 2500 V DC optical barrier (channel–channel, channel–system)

  • Backplane Interface: Trusted Backplane Bus (TBB), TMR

3.3 Functional

  • Voting: 1oo2D per channel (triple measurement + comparison)

  • SOE Resolution: 1 ms (per channel state change)

  • Diagnostics:

    • Open‑circuit detection (per channel, with line resistor)

    • Short‑circuit detection (per channel)

    • Onboard BIST (Built‑In Self‑Test)

    • Fault logging to system HMI

  • Response Time: ≤ 2.0 ms (channel to backplane)

  • Data Integrity: BER < 10⁻¹²

3.4 Environmental

  • Operating Temperature: 0 °C to +60 °C (standard)

  • Storage Temperature: –40 °C to +85 °C

  • Humidity: 5–95 % RH, non‑condensing

  • Altitude: ≤ 2000 m

  • Vibration: IEC 60068‑2‑6 (1 g, 10–150 Hz)

  • Shock: IEC 60068‑2‑27 (15 g, 11 ms)

3.5 Safety & Certification

  • Safety Standard: IEC 61508 SIL 3 / SIL 4

  • Certifications: CE, UL, CSA, ATEX II 3G Ex ec IIC T4 Gc, IECEx

  • Fault Tolerance: TMR (3‑2‑0), 1oo2D per channel

  • PFHd: < 8.0 × 10⁻¹⁰ / h (SIL 4)


4. Front Panel & Indicators

  • PWR (Green): On = Module power OK; Off = No power

  • RUN (Green): On = Module active; Flashing = Initialization / BIST

  • FAULT (Red): On = Module/channel fault; Flashing = Minor fault

  • COM (Green): Flashing = Backplane communication active

  • TB1–TB5: 5 × terminal blocks (8 channels each, 120 VAC inputs)

  • FG: Functional Ground (chassis earth)


5. Installation & Wiring

  • Chassis Mounting: Align with empty slot in T8100/T8400 chassis, insert firmly, tighten front‑panel screws (torque 0.8–1.0 Nm)

  • Field Wiring: For each terminal block, connect 120 VAC L to group common terminal, field device output to channel input terminal, device common to 120 VAC N

  • Wire Gauge: 16–22 AWG stranded wire; torque terminals to 0.5–0.6 Nm

  • Line Resistors: 10 kΩ for open‑circuit monitoring (per channel)

  • Hot‑Swap: Supported; system auto‑detects new module without shutdown


6. Operation & Diagnostics

  • Power‑up: PWR ON; RUN flashes during self‑test (5–10 s)

  • Normal Operation: PWR + RUN steady GREEN; FAULT OFF; COM flashing

  • Fault Conditions: FAULT ON = critical fault (channel short/open, TMR mismatch); FAULT Flashing = minor fault (single‑lane mismatch)

  • SOE Logging: All state changes time‑stamped (1 ms) and stored in system memory
